dullagj2
17-01-2015
1.Best Actor:
Adam Woodyatt (Ian)

2. Best Actress
Kellie Bright (Linda)

3. Best Storyline
Who Killed Lucy?

4. Episode of the Year
22nd April- aftermath of Lucy's death

5. Best Newcomer
Timothy West (Stan)

6. Best Exit
Janine Butcher

7. Villian of the Year
Dean Wicks & Ronnie Mitchell

8. Best Return
Stacey Branning

9. Most Improved Character
Lauren Branning & Denise Fox

10. Most Overused Character
Mick Carter

11. Most Underused Character
Lola Pearce

12. Best Young Actor/Actress
Mimi Keene (Cindy)

13. Best Wedding
Sharon & Phil

14. Sexiest Actor
Ben Hardy (Peter)

15. Sexiest Actress
Jacqueline Jossa (Lauren)

16. Funniest Character
Stan Carter

17. Best Couple
Mick & Linda

18. Best Family
The Carters

19. Best Writer
Daran Little

20. Character of the Year
Mick Carter

21. Dramatic Perfomance of the Year
Kellie Bright (Linda)

22. Worst Storyline
Aleks' secret

23. Scene of the Year
Johnny coming out / Ian telling Peter about Lucy

24. Line of the Year
It's kettle!

25. Surprising moment of the year
Jane's return

26. Mark 2014 out of 10.
8.1
